centos no package centos7安装第三方软件

[runc] No package 'libseccomp' found

当你在 Ubuntu 18.04.3环境中尝试构建 runc时,遇到了一个关键的依赖问题:找不到'libseccomp'包。这表明你的系统缺少这个必要的组件。

起初,你可能尝试通过命令行解决,如:

bash

sudo apt-get install libseccomp

然而,这个命令并未成功,返回了'No package'libseccomp' found'的错误,这是因为命令中的包名可能不完整,它应该是'libseccomp-dev'。尽管这个细节在 2022年可能显得不够智能,但问题是存在的。为了解决这个问题,你需要安装完整的开发包:

bash

sudo apt-get install libseccomp-dev

如果你需要在 CentOS平台上找到解决方案,可以参考以下命令:

bash

sudo yum install libseccomp-devel

一旦 libseccomp-dev安装完毕,你应该可以继续使用'make'命令来构建 runc项目了。确保处理好这个依赖,是成功构建 runc的关键步骤。

CentOS执行ftp命令提示ftpcommandnotfound解决方法

在使用centos时,要用ftp上传文件,但是一到脚本的ftp命令就会出错:

复制代码代码如下:

ftp: command not found

原因是否ftp客户端没有安装上,要重新安装一下就可以了.

解决方法,去官方进入 找到ftp的rpm package的地址然后执行安装.

5.x版本的执行:

复制代码代码如下:

rpm-Uvh

6.x版本的执行:

32位:

复制代码代码如下:

rpm-Uvh

64位:

复制代码代码如下:

rpm-Uvh

安装成功ftp命令就可以用了.

补充更新:如果执行上面命令后提示以下错误信息:

复制代码代码如下:

libc.so.6 is needed by ftp-0.17-35.el5.i386

则可以通过命令安装依赖包glibc

复制代码代码如下:

rpm–Uvh

安装游戏出现nopackage

出现这种错误的原因

1、网络问题

检查你的网络情况

2、镜像连接错误

使用yum搜索某些rpm包,找不到包是因为CentOS是RedHat企业版编译过来的,去掉了所有关于版权问题的东西。安装EPEL后可以很好的解决这个问题。

解决方法

如果是第一种情况,请设置你的网络连接。

针对第二种情况,我们只需要从企业版Linux库配置包中安装扩展包。

阅读剩余
THE END